Dent in cornea when tired?

I’ve had this problem for a while but whenever I’m on my phone, reading, driving or watching a film in the cinema one of my eyes starts going blurry and I feel the need to close it. Also when this happens a small dent shown on my cornea as well as some redness.
Have been to a specialist but they just test my vision and it’s 20/20

Anyone experienced something similar?

Dry eyes can cause that. When doing those things blink rate decreases and cornea drys. Read the posting I just made in the last week on treatment of dry eyes.
